1996 ford f-150 5.0 starting problem
i have a 96 ford f-150 5.0 and it starts hard , turns over good but starts hard ! i put new plugs in, gauged them, new plug wires, cap and rotor but it,s still the same ! i tested the fuel pump pressure on both tanks and the pressure reads 40 to 42 pounds and it don,t bleed off ! i checked the regulator and no gas in the vacuum hose so it,s got me stumped ! after about 2 or 3 tries it fires up and runs good and no hesitation on the road ! i put a new gas filter on it too along with a new air filter ! i did so much i don,t know what else to check ! i would appreciate if any of you ford guys could shine some light on what,s the matter ! once it gets starter then it has all kind of power on hills and on the level ! thanks guys !

Can you try this ?
Set it up so you can see if there is spark available when first trying to start after shutting it down for a while. If it cranks long as stated, you should be able to tell right away if there is spark or not. It would be best if you used the coil wire from the cap end and placed it 1/4 in. from a good ground. Let us know what you find.
